Transaction 83320a1deb76a7243759f368156f7ce5c7eb276ab13f27d0488bceafba89f432
1 Input
1 Output
-
83320a1deb76a7243759f368156f7ce5c7eb276ab13f27d0488bceafba89f432:0
- value
- 358350
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8860ab0da4b70d3ccee9243c97ffac89b559a5d
- address
- bc1qlzrq4vx6fdcd8n8wjfpujll6ezd4txja93vryu